Find the slope of the line through each pair of points<br> (-10,17) , (-8,-1)
svet-max [94.6K]
Slope = (y2 - y1)/(x2 - x1) = (-1 - 17)/(-8 - (-10)) = -18/(-8 + 10) = -18/2 = -9

10-mg Atorvastatin Placebo Headache 15 65 No headache 17 3 3. If two different subjects are randomly selected, find the probabil
balu736 [363]

Answer:

0.6384

Step-by-step explanation:

Given that:

10-mg Atorvastatin Placebo Headache  15      65       No headache 17      3

Hence the total of number of patients = 15 + 65 + 17 + 3 = 100 patients

The number of patients with headache = 15 + 65 = 80 patients

Also, C(n, x) is the number of combinations in which n items can be chosen taken x at a time it is given by the formula:

C(n,x)=\frac{n!}{(n-x)!x!}

The the probability that if two different subjects they both had a headache = \frac{C(80,2)}{C(100,2)}=\frac{\frac{80!}{(80-2)!2!} }{\frac{100!}{(100-2)!2!} }  =\frac{3160}{4950}=0.6384
